The Venetian hinterland, centered around the historic and logistical crossroads of Verona, represents one of Europe's most vital manufacturing belts. Historically recognized for agriculture, marble extraction, and heavy agricultural machinery, Verona has transitioned into a key hub for structural metalwork, logistics technology, and specialized HVAC equipment. Modern sheet metal processing is the foundational engine behind this regional industrial architecture.
As European environmental norms tighten and steel pricing volatility increases, local fabricators are shifting away from traditional mechanical shearing and legacy CO2 laser cutting devices. The demand is now heavily focused on fiber laser technology, which provides unmatched wall-plug efficiency, rapid processing, and lower operation margins. Exporting machinery into Italy and the wider European single market demands complete compliance with rigorous safety rules. Under European directives, machine designs must include structural safety measures:
Our equipment features fully enclosed protective structures containing safety-rated observation glass (OD6+ certification) to absorb and contain scattered 1070nm fiber laser radiation. Optical paths are integrated with interlocking safety micro-switches, instantly disabling the laser beam if doors are opened during operations. Assist gas lines comply with PED high-pressure storage and delivery guidelines, enabling safe operations at cutting pressures up to 25 bar.
